Find the center, transverse axis, vertices, foci, and asymptotes. Graph each equation by hand. Verify your graph using a graphing utility.

y+324-x-229=1

Short Answer

Expert verified

The center of the hyperbola is2,-3, foci are2,-3±13, vertices are2,-1,2,-5, asymptotes arey+3=±23x-2and transverse axis is parallel toy-axis.

Step by step solution

01

Given data

The equation of the hyperbola is

y+324-x-229=1

02

Concept used

The hyperbola with center h,kand transverse axis parallel to y-axis is given by,

role="math" localid="1647139124552" y-k2a2-x-h2b2=1; b2=c2-a2

where foci are h,k±c, vertices are h,k±aand asymptotes arey-k=±abx-h.

03

Application

The given hyperbola is

y+324-x-229=1

It can be written as,

y+3222-x-2232=1

This is standard form of hyperbola y-k2a2-x-h2b2=1.

So, a=2,b=3

h=2,k=-3

Since c2=a2+b2,

c2=4+9

c2=13

c=13

So, The center of the hyperbola is h,k≡2,-3,

The foci are h,k±c≡2,-3±13,

The vertices are role="math" localid="1647141442843" h,k+a≡2,-3+2≡2,-1and

h,k-a≡2,-3-2≡2,-5

Since foci and vertices all lie on the line x=2, the transverse axis is parallel to y-axis.

The asymptotes of the hyperbola is

y+3=±23x-2
